oh boy

1. An expression said when one is excited, pleased, or pleasantly surprised. Oh boy, a lot of people sure came to the fundraiser! A: "We're going to spend summer at Grandma and Grandpa's lake house!" B: "Oh boy! That will be swell!"
2. An expression said when one is frustrated by, exasperated about, resigned to something bad or unpleasant. Oh boy, another surprise inspection. I sure do love these. A: "Hi, Mr. Peterson? I need you to come in to the school and have a talk with us about your son." B: "Oh boy, what has he done now?"
